An electrocardiogram is a simple, painless test that measures the heart’s electrical activity. Every heartbeat is triggered by an electrical signal that travels to the myocardial cells. Heart problems often affect the electrical activity of heart reflecting a change in electrical potentials which can be picked up in an ECG.
ECG is considered a main diagnostic tool. Its interpretation is helpful in establishing the diagnosis of cardiac and even respiratory conditions.
